Description
You will live in the lovingly restored Eifel Cottage on our historic estate dating back to 1795. The renovation was carried out from an ecological point of view and the extensive garden is managed ecologically by us. Hiking trails start right on the doorstep and lead into the extensive forest area of the Südeifel Nature Park. In the evening, you can make yourself comfortable by the stove. If you are looking for seclusion and individuality away from tourism, this is the place to be. The space You will be staying on a historic property. The cottage, together with the main house and the old foundation walls, forms a picturesque courtyard with a small water lily pond. The cottage has a Norwegian Jotul stove where you can make yourself comfortable. Guest access You have the living area all to yourself Other things to note We are located in the border triangle of Luxembourg and Belgium. Both countries are 25 km from us. For nature lovers, the adjacent German-Belgian Hohes Venn Nature Park with its moorland as well as the Vulkaneifel Nature Park with its legendary maars are worthwhile destinations. A visit to the Moselle with its lovely half-timbered houses is also beautiful. City trips to Trier (the oldest city in Germany), Bernkastel, Luxembourg, Vianden Echternach and others are recommended. In Waxweiler, 4 km away, there is a nice swimming pool and shopping facilities. We live with a well-behaved dog. In addition to the price, the municipality charges a guest fee of €1 per person per night. This amount must be paid on site
